![]() ![]() I was really disappointed with how you chose to explore Draco's evolution to becoming a better person, but not Hermione's emotional journey after realizing she had been targeted, manipulated, drugged, lied to, gaslit, used for degrading sex, and harmed and almost killed by being used to breed a male child. Him acting out his own abusive fantasies instead of having sex that Hermione would not be humiliated by remembering, him removing all choice from her life, these are life-altering betrayals that would take years to work through. You imply that Draco deserves to be not only forgiven, but given access to someone he absolutely violated. Cho's abusers faces prison, but Draco has no consequences for casting unforgivable curses and repeatedly altering Hermione's memories. He kept her as a sex toy and bred her like an animal. By not showing us any of the emotional impact on Hermione, but focusing on the emotional journey of Draco, you imply that his feelings matter more than hers. By giving Draco no consequences for his very, very abusive behavior and then setting him up as redeemed, you are excusing a predatory level of abuse as romance. By treating Cho's rape as a crime and Hermione's being kept in a submissive state with memory modification, drugs, lies, and forced pregnancy as not a crime, you seem to be condoning abuse. I read this entire story in 3 days believing that I would get to see Hermione come back to herself and hold those who harmed her accountable, but you never even gave her a scene in which she talks to Draco about what he's done. Not a single scene. Not to mention Kingsley, Luscious, and Narcissa who have decided amongst themselves to sacrifice the body of an adult woman who had just saved all their lives. Lots of ick. None of the justice for our heroine. |
